Let us now proceed with the breeds of British cattle. The subject demands a separate chapter * " Neat, " from neac, Saxon, (not French " net " clean, neat, ) all kind of beeves, as ox, cow, heifer, &c. Neathypb, neatherd, a keeper of beeves. CHAPTEK III. WE have said that one of the stocks of British cattle, to which we may apply the term original, was a long-horned variety, the stronghold of which was Craven, in the West Biding of Yorkshire and Lancashire, whence it diverged over the midland c...ounties. This breed prevailed also in various parts of Ireland ; while a light, active, middle-horned breed, also claiming to be called original, but now much crossed with the Devonshire and Hereford breeds, occupied the more hilly and mountain districts. Long-horned cattle are not so often to be seen pure as formerly. Within our own remembrance, however, they were the ordinary cattle of the midland counties ; the huge horns generally swept in a curve downwards, and often met before the muzzle in such a manner, that the points were obliged to be sawed off, in order that the animal might be at liberty to feed.
